Tracking Progress Without Obsessing Over Numbers

One tricky part of many fitness journeys is learning how to track progress in a healthy way. Thespoonathletic promotes mindful tracking—celebrating growth without becoming obsessed with numbers.

Instead of only using a scale, they suggest:

  • Taking weekly photos to see changes
  • Noticing how your clothes fit
  • Tracking strength gains, like lifting more
  • Checking your energy, sleep, and mood
  • Using journals to reflect on wins and challenges

It’s refreshing to see a brand like Thespoonathletic focus on progress you feel—not just what you weigh.

Safety Always Comes First

Thespoonathletic never pushes “no pain, no gain.” Instead, it teaches how to work with your body—not against it.

Important safety reminders the platform shares:

  • Warm up before every session
  • Don’t skip mobility or cool-downs
  • Rest days are not lazy days—they’re smart ones
  • Use proper form over heavy weight
  • Ask for advice or support before pushing too hard

This smart, careful approach keeps users safe and long-term progress steady.
